Transaction d8240afbd22ff88d397ca6ea33017c81bba8f8b5c25132d6e7f7c6d37ac2405f
1 Input
1 Output
-
d8240afbd22ff88d397ca6ea33017c81bba8f8b5c25132d6e7f7c6d37ac2405f:0
- value
- 592058
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b36bf87f5c0de27b0d22f68d469b9842ab39a31 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16Q6THfsqfByNwcdVQRUezjf8k8EprWp6y